Don't create a bunch of threads on the same subject.

And maybe buying AEGs that are a bit less cheap might help.

At theses prices for the guns you named, you had to know they where broken... That's about 100$ cheaper than the current used price for good condition guns of theses brand/model. Unless you imported them, but the TM MP7 can't be imported legally (too low FPS, at least before this year).

Be prepared to drop 1000$ on a GBBR if you want to game it.
Be prepared to drop around 500$ on an AEG if you want to game it.

Cheaper is either broken or just cheap and will break.
